The Dodge Viper is an American sports passenger car that was presented to the general public for the first time in 1991. Its serial production took place in 1991-2017. The car was powered - depending on the version - by one of three engines with a displacement of 8.0 to 8.4 liters and a maximum power of 400 to 645 HP. Production took place in the United States in the Detroit, Michigan, metropolitan area.
The Viper model was developed and put into production by the automotive concern Chrysler Corporation, which is the owner of the Dodge brand. The car was created as a completely new model in the Dodge offer and did not have its direct successor. From the beginning, it was assumed that it would be a typical sports car with powerful engines, which would be considered a "typical American car". In total, five generations of this car were created - it is worth adding that the 1st and 2nd generations were assembled by hand by factory workers, which had a very good effect on the quality of workmanship and solidity of the entire structure. The SRT10 Coupe model accelerated from 0 to 100 km / h in 3.8 seconds, and its top speed exceeded 320 km / h. The engine generated a maximum power of 600 HP. The average fuel consumption per 100 km was approx. 19-20 liters.
